CVE-2025-24601
CVE-2025-24601
Weakness (CWE)
CVSS Vector
v3.1- Attack Vector
- Network
- Attack Complexity
- Low
- Privileges Required
- None
- User Interaction
- None
- Scope
- Unchanged
- Confidentiality
- High
- Integrity
- High
- Availability
- High
Description
Deserialization of Untrusted Data vulnerability in ThimPress FundPress fundpress allows Object Injection.This issue affects FundPress: from n/a through <= 2.0.6.
Comprehensive Technical Analysis of CVE-2025-24601
1. Vulnerability Assessment and Severity Evaluation
CVE ID: CVE-2025-24601
Description: The vulnerability involves deserialization of untrusted data in the ThimPress FundPress plugin, which allows for Object Injection. This issue affects versions of FundPress from n/a through 2.0.6.
CVSS Score: 9.8
Severity Evaluation:
- Critical: A CVSS score of 9.8 indicates a critical vulnerability. This high score is likely due to the potential for remote code execution (RCE) and the ease of exploitation.
- Impact: The vulnerability can lead to complete system compromise, including data breaches, unauthorized access, and potential loss of system integrity.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Untrusted Data Deserialization: An attacker can send specially crafted serialized data to the vulnerable application.
- Object Injection: By manipulating the deserialization process, an attacker can inject malicious objects into the application, leading to arbitrary code execution.
Exploitation Methods:
- Crafted Payloads: An attacker can create a serialized payload that, when deserialized, executes malicious code.
- Phishing and Social Engineering: Attackers may use phishing techniques to trick users into interacting with malicious content that exploits this vulnerability.
3. Affected Systems and Software Versions
Affected Software:
- ThimPress FundPress Plugin: Versions from n/a through 2.0.6.
Affected Systems:
- WordPress Websites: Any website using the affected versions of the FundPress plugin is at risk.
- Server Environments: Servers hosting WordPress sites with the vulnerable plugin installed.
4. Recommended Mitigation Strategies
Immediate Actions:
- Update Plugin: Ensure that the FundPress plugin is updated to a version that addresses this vulnerability.
- Disable Plugin: If an update is not available, consider disabling the plugin until a patch is released.
Long-Term Mitigations:
- Input Validation: Implement strict input validation to ensure that only trusted data is deserialized.
- Security Plugins: Use security plugins that can detect and block malicious requests.
- Regular Audits: Conduct regular security audits and vulnerability assessments to identify and mitigate similar issues.
5. Impact on Cybersecurity Landscape
Broader Implications:
- Widespread Use: Given the popularity of WordPress and its plugins, this vulnerability can affect a large number of websites.
- Supply Chain Risks: Highlights the risks associated with third-party plugins and the importance of regular updates and security reviews.
- Exploit Development: The high CVSS score and the nature of the vulnerability make it an attractive target for exploit developers, potentially leading to widespread attacks.
6. Technical Details for Security Professionals
Deserialization Process:
- Serialization: The process of converting an object into a format that can be easily stored or transmitted.
- Deserialization: The reverse process, converting the serialized data back into an object.
Object Injection:
- Mechanism: During deserialization, if the application does not properly validate the serialized data, an attacker can inject malicious objects.
- Payload Crafting: Attackers can craft serialized payloads that, when deserialized, execute arbitrary code or manipulate the application's behavior.
Detection and Prevention:
- Static Analysis: Use static analysis tools to identify deserialization vulnerabilities in the codebase.
- Dynamic Analysis: Implement dynamic analysis to monitor the deserialization process and detect anomalies.
- Web Application Firewalls (WAF): Deploy WAFs to filter out malicious requests and protect against known attack patterns.
Conclusion: CVE-2025-24601 represents a critical vulnerability in the ThimPress FundPress plugin that can lead to severe security implications. Immediate mitigation strategies include updating the plugin and implementing strict input validation. Long-term, organizations should focus on regular security audits and the use of security tools to detect and prevent similar vulnerabilities. The broader impact on the cybersecurity landscape underscores the need for vigilance in managing third-party plugins and ensuring robust security practices.